Current Location : 62554
American Express Supports Small Businesses Buy Local Movement
2254 Karl Ln, Decatur, IL 62522 217-246-4952
220 N 34th St
Decatur, IL 62521
217-853-4441
BY SUBMITTING YOUR INFORMATION, YOU AGREE TO RECEIVE EMAILS ABOUT SPECIAL DEALS IN YOUR LOCAL MARKET.